5. University Grants Commission (UGC)
• Motto : Gyan-Vigyan Vimuktye (Knowledge Liberates)
• Formation: 1956
• Head quarters: New Delhi.
• Location: India
• Chairman: Pro.Ved Prakash
• Affiliation: Department of Higher Education, Ministry of
Human Resource Development.
6. Objectives
• To Co-ordinate , determine and Maintain the standards
of University education.
• To ensure the quality of University education.
• To develop universities as centre's of excellence.
• To assess the financial needs of the universities and
formulate and implement proper plans and programs.
7. Functions of UGC
• To enquire into the financial needs of the universities.
• Allocate and disburse grands to universities and colleges for
their development and maintenance.
• Advising central and state governments on the measures for
the improvement of University education.
• Promote and co-ordinate University education.
• Institute fellowship and scholarships.

9. CEC
• CEC an inter University centre was established by
University Grants Commission (UGC)on 26th may 1993
under section 12(CCC)of its act.
• CEC is a nodal agency at National level, to address the
educational needs of the country through the use of
various modes of communication Such as TV, Radio,
edusat and internet.

11. Objectives of CEC
• Close coordination , facilitation, overall guidance and
towards the activities of the media centres set up by the
UGC in various universities throughout the country.
• Dissemination of educational programmes (audio/visual
and web based)and related support material further setting
up of appropriate facilitates for such production.
12. • Research activities related to optimising the
effectiveness of such programmes providing a
forum for the active involvement of the academic
creation and other scholars in the creation of
appropriate educational programmes.
• Studying , promoting and experimenting with new
technology that will increase the reach and
effectiveness of educational communication
